Herbal Remedies for Blood Sugar Control
Several herbs have been identified as beneficial for lowering blood sugar levels. These include goya, berberine, and other science-backed herbs and supplements. Herbs that lower blood sugar can be consumed in various forms, including supplements, teas, and incorporated into meals. Each herb has its unique traditional use, scientific evidence supporting its efficacy, potential side effects, and recommended consumption methods.
- Goya (Okinawa's superfood): traditionally used to help manage blood sugar levels, goya has been shown to have a positive effect on diabetes management.
- Berberine: a compound found in several plants, berberine has been studied in clinical trials and research studies, providing evidence of its potential benefits for diabetes management.
- Other science-backed herbs and supplements: several other herbs, including fenugreek, gymnema, and bitter melon, have been shown to have a positive effect on blood sugar levels.

Safety and Precautions When Using Herbs for Blood Sugar Control
While herbs that lower blood sugar can be beneficial, it's essential to use them safely and with caution. Potential side effects, interactions with medications, and the importance of consulting with healthcare professionals before starting any new regimen must be considered. The safety of herbal supplements for diabetes is a concern, and individuals must be aware of the potential risks and benefits.
Precautions when using berberine and other herbs include monitoring blood sugar levels closely, being aware of potential interactions with medications, and consulting with a healthcare professional before starting any new regimen. By taking these precautions, individuals can minimize the risks and maximize the benefits of using herbs to lower blood sugar levels.
